如何利用ThinkPHP中的in方法实现批量删除并应用于哪些场景?
- 内容介绍
- 文章标签
- 相关推荐
本文共计766个文字,预计阅读时间需要4分钟。
一、什么是IN删除方法?
IN删除方法是一种在数据库中删除符合特定条件的多条记录的方法。它通常用于包含多个值的数组作为条件,以便删除数据库中符合这些条件的多条记录。
二、IN删除方法的使用方法
IN删除方法通常与一个包含多个值的数组一起使用,作为删除条件。在SQL语句中,可以通过以下方式使用IN删除方法:
DELETE FROM 表名 WHERE 列名 IN (值1, 值2, ...);
例如,以下SQL语句使用IN删除方法删除id为1、2、3、4、5的用户记录:
DELETE FROM user WHERE id IN (1, 2, 3, 4, 5);
一、什么是in删除方法
in删除方法通常使用一个包含多个值的数组作为条件,在数据库中删除符合这些条件的多条记录。比如下面的一条SQL语句:
DELETE FROM user WHERE id IN (1, 2, 3, 4, 5);
用户表中id为1、2、3、4、5的记录将被从SQL语句中删除。这种逐一删除方法基于SQL语句的思想而来,它使得我们执行这种操作更加便捷。
二、如何使用in删除方法
在ThinkPHP中,in删除方法的使用非常简单,只需要调用模型的delete方法,并传入一个包含多个值的数组即可。
本文共计766个文字,预计阅读时间需要4分钟。
一、什么是IN删除方法?
IN删除方法是一种在数据库中删除符合特定条件的多条记录的方法。它通常用于包含多个值的数组作为条件,以便删除数据库中符合这些条件的多条记录。
二、IN删除方法的使用方法
IN删除方法通常与一个包含多个值的数组一起使用,作为删除条件。在SQL语句中,可以通过以下方式使用IN删除方法:
DELETE FROM 表名 WHERE 列名 IN (值1, 值2, ...);
例如,以下SQL语句使用IN删除方法删除id为1、2、3、4、5的用户记录:
DELETE FROM user WHERE id IN (1, 2, 3, 4, 5);
一、什么是in删除方法
in删除方法通常使用一个包含多个值的数组作为条件,在数据库中删除符合这些条件的多条记录。比如下面的一条SQL语句:
DELETE FROM user WHERE id IN (1, 2, 3, 4, 5);
用户表中id为1、2、3、4、5的记录将被从SQL语句中删除。这种逐一删除方法基于SQL语句的思想而来,它使得我们执行这种操作更加便捷。
二、如何使用in删除方法
在ThinkPHP中,in删除方法的使用非常简单,只需要调用模型的delete方法,并传入一个包含多个值的数组即可。

